Dual-purpose water tank, air source hot pump water heater
Technical field
The utility model is related to air source hot pump water heater technical fields, in particular to a kind of dual-purpose water tank, air Source heat pump water heater.
Background technology
With the improvement of living standards, air source hot pump water heater is widely used, existing regular air source heat Pump water heater, as shown in Figure 1, often mating use bearing type water tank, it is ensured that water tank full water state is not present dry combustion method risk, can solve Certainly pressure release exhausting problem, mainstream equipment manufacturer use such design.
However, press-bearing water tank, in the case where water pipe hydraulic pressure is insufficient or cuts off the water, the water in water tank can not directly use, can not It realizes deposit domestic water or the function of emergency water is provided.
Therefore, how on the basis of existing waterbox design scheme, pressure-bearing and non-pressure dual-purpose is realized by simple optimization Integrated water tank becomes urgent problem to be solved.

In view of this, one side according to the present utility model, it is proposed that a kind of dual-purpose water tank, for air source heat pump heat Hydrophone, including:Inner water tank;First valve body, the first valve body are arranged on inner water tank top, when the first valve body is opened, water tank Liner is connected to outside;Water inlet, water inlet are arranged on inner water tank, and water inlet is connected with external inlet pipeline;First Water outlet, the first water outlet are arranged on inner water tank, are located at the top of water inlet, the first water outlet and the first outside outlet pipe Road is connected;Second water outlet, the second water outlet are arranged on inner water tank, are not higher than water inlet, the second water outlet and second External outlet pipeline is connected.
Dual-purpose water tank provided by the utility model, inner water tank are closed, are not contacted with air, are press-bearing water tanks, The inner water tank is equivalent to the part in water system, there is the pressure equal with water pipe pressure of supply water, in the inner water tank The first valve body is arranged in top, and when the first valve body is opened, press-bearing water tank is contacted with extraneous air, and pressure-bearing is converted to by artesian condition State;Water inlet is also set up on inner water tank, water inlet is connected with external inlet pipeline, and tap water is intake by outside Pipeline reaches water inlet, is embodied as the function of supplying water in water tank;Above water inlet, the first water outlet of the top of inner water tank setting Mouthful, when water tank is in artesian condition, the water in water tank is discharged by the first water outlet, provides domestic water to the user;Into Below the mouth of a river, the lower part of inner water tank the second water outlet is set, when water tank is in non-pressure state, the water in water tank can lead to Cross the discharge of the second water outlet.The operation principle of the water tank is:When the hydraulic pressure abundance of tap water, the first valve body is closed, at water tank In closed artesian condition, user uses water terminal by the water heater, and when carrying out domestic water such as shower nozzle, tap water passes through Water inlet is that water tank feeds water, and the water in water tank is discharged by the first water outlet, provides domestic water to the user;Work as tap water Hydraulic pressure it is insufficient or in cut off the water state when, the first valve body is opened, and outside is connected to inner water tank, and water tank is by artesian condition turn It is changed to non-pressure state, general water heater is mounted on higher position, and the height of the second water outlet is higher than the height with water terminal, because This, the water in water tank is discharged by gravity by the second water outlet, and for users to use, the dual-purpose water tank of the utility model is to hold Pressure and non-pressure integrated water tank are laid in domestic water for user, are used for emergency, it can be ensured that water tank full water shape The advantages of state is not present dry combustion method risk, can solve the press-bearing water tanks such as pressure release exhausting problem, but there have non-pressure water tank to fetch water to be excellent Point.
Above-mentioned dual-purpose water tank according to the present utility model can also have following technical characteristic:
In the above-mentioned technical solutions, it is preferable that water pump, water pump are arranged in external inlet pipeline and the first outside outlet pipeline Between, for extracting the water inside inner water tank out.
In the technical scheme, water pump is also set up between external inlet pipeline and the first outside outlet pipeline, works as hot water Device is in actual installation process because the reasons such as building structure cannot be installed aloft so that the height of the second water outlet is less than heat The height of hydrophone water terminal, if in this case, when water tank is non-pressure state, only leaning on the gravity of Water in Water Tanks that can not incite somebody to action Water is discharged, and is extracted water out from the first water outlet by the power of water pump, and it is inadequate to meet water heater mounting height, hydraulic pressure occurs not Foot or cut off the water state when domestic water.
In any of the above-described technical solution, it is preferable that external disk heat exchanger, external disk heat exchanger are wrapped in outside inner water tank, For the water inside heating water tank liner.
In the technical scheme, external disk heat exchanger is connected with air source water heater host, is wrapped in outside inner water tank, It is wound by being bent, increases heat exchange area, the water in water tank is heated using air-source, overcomes solar water heater dependence Sunlight adopts the disadvantage of heat and installation inconvenience;Its course of work is by media for heat exchange, therefore it does not need electrical heating elements and water Contact avoids the danger of electric heater electric leakage, also prevents gas heater and is possible to the danger exploded and be poisoned, even more has The air pollution caused by controlling gas heater discharge exhaust gas of effect, so, have the characteristics that energy-efficient.
In any of the above-described technical solution, it is preferable that the second valve body, the setting of the second valve body water pump and the first water outlet it Between.
In the technical scheme, the second valve body is set between water pump and the first water outlet, when needing using water pump, is led to It crosses the second valve body of control to open, opens water pump, it can be achieved that extracting the water in water tank out using water pump.
In any of the above-described technical solution, it is preferable that third valve body, third valve body are arranged in the first outside outlet pipeline On, between the second valve body and the first water outlet.
In the technical scheme, the is provided on the first outside outlet pipeline, between the second valve body and the first water outlet Three valve bodies control the opening and closing of the first water outlet by controlling the opening and closing of third valve body.
In any of the above-described technical solution, it is preferable that the 4th valve body, the 4th valve body are arranged on external inlet pipeline, position Between water pump and water inlet;5th valve body, the 5th valve body are arranged on external inlet pipeline, are located at the 4th valve body and water inlet Between.
In the technical scheme, on external inlet pipeline, between water pump and water inlet be arranged the 4th valve body, outside into In water lines, the 5th valve body is set between the 4th valve body and water inlet, when it is cistern water supply to need tap water, opens the 4th valve Body, the 5th valve body;When it is cistern water supply not need tap water, the 4th valve body, the 5th valve body are closed.
In any of the above-described technical solution, it is preferable that the 6th valve body, the 6th valve body are arranged in the second outside outlet pipeline On.
In the technical scheme, the 6th valve body is set on the second outside outlet pipeline, by controlling opening for the 6th valve body It opens and controls the open and close of the second water outlet with closing.
In any of the above-described technical solution, it is preferable that the second valve body is dynamoelectric water valve or shut-off valve;Third valve body, the 4th Valve body and the 6th valve body are shut-off valve;5th valve body is safe expansion valve.
In the technical scheme, the second valve body be dynamoelectric water valve or shut-off valve, it can be achieved that water valve automatic opening and closing, Third valve body, the 4th valve body and the 6th valve body be shut-off valve because shut-off valve during opening and closing with the friction between sealing surface Power is small, and manufacture is easy, easy to maintenance, and effect is blocked to medium in the pipeline of place;5th valve body is safe expansion valve, when certainly When water water flow pressure lowers, gas pressure is more than hydraulic pressure in tank, and gas expansion, which squeezes out the water in air bag to mend, at this time arrives water system In system.
In any of the above-described technical solution, it is preferable that control device, control device are electrically connected with each valve body and water pump It connects, is turned on and off for controlling each valve body and water pump.
In the technical scheme, control device is electrically connected with each valve body and water pump, is realized according to system mode certainly The artesian condition of dynamic control water tank and the conversion of non-pressure state and the keying of valve body, the keying of water pump, make the water tank realize For laying in domestic water, or in emergency circumstances home fire safety water, when urban water supply is bad, there is a little life water can With.
In any of the above-described technical solution, it is preferable that the first valve body is electric-air valve or check valve.
In the technical scheme, the first valve body is electric-air valve or check valve, if electric-air valve, by controlling the first valve The unlatching of body, water tank are connected to outside, and non-pressure state is converted to by artesian condition;When tap water hydraulic abundance, extra feed tank In water so that the air in water tank is discharged by the first valve body, when water fills water tank, close the first valve body, water tank is by non- Pressure-bearing shape is converted to artesian condition;If check valve, in tap water hydraulic abundance, the water in extra feed tank, the air in water tank It can not be discharged by the first valve body, be discharged at this time by the first water outlet.
